随笔分类 -  好文分享 / 书籍阅读

摘要:1. 虚拟存储的工作原理 虚拟存储(Virtual Memory)是计算机系统内存管理的一种技术,它允许操作系统和程序使用比物理内存(RAM)更大的地址空间。虚拟存储的工作原理主要包括以下几个关键概念: 地址空间:虚拟存储为每个进程提供了一个连续的虚拟地址空间,这个空间可以比实际的物理内存大得多。 阅读全文
posted @ 2025-01-07 16:04 江左子固 阅读(26) 评论(0) 推荐(0) 编辑
摘要:1. 多指令流单数据流 多指令流单数据流(Multiple Instruction Stream, Single Data Stream,简称 MISD)是一种处理器设计概念,它允许处理器在单个时钟周期内从不同的程序流中发射多条指令。这种设计旨在提高处理器的指令级并行性(Instruction-Le 阅读全文
posted @ 2025-01-07 15:34 江左子固 阅读(54) 评论(0) 推荐(0) 编辑
摘要:1. 天机芯片 "天机"芯片,全称为"天机芯"(Tianjic),是由清华大学施路平团队研发的一款类脑计算芯片。这款芯片在2019年登上了世界顶级学术杂志《自然》(Nature)的封面,引起了广泛关注。"天机芯"芯片是世界首款异构融合类脑芯片,它结合了类脑计算和基于计算机科学的人工智能,具有功能全面 阅读全文
posted @ 2025-01-07 01:22 江左子固 阅读(94) 评论(0) 推荐(0) 编辑
摘要:1. 介绍一下下面这张图 推荐系统自己还差点就去研究了 这张图片概述了几种数据分析和机器学习的应用场景,包括推荐系统、网页搜索、舆情分析、关联规则、社交网络分析以及天气预测。下面是对每个部分的详细解释: 推荐系统 用户u, 商品i:推荐系统旨在为特定用户(u)推荐商品(i)。 预测用户对商品i的感兴 阅读全文
posted @ 2025-01-06 01:06 江左子固 阅读(29) 评论(0) 推荐(0) 编辑
摘要:1. NumPy介绍 这张图片介绍了Python中两个非常重要的科学计算库:NumPy和SciPy,以及它们的核心功能和特性。 NumPy NumPy(Numerical Python)是一个开源的Python科学计算库,用于进行大规模数值和矩阵运算。以下是图片中提到的NumPy的关键特性: Num 阅读全文
posted @ 2025-01-06 00:07 江左子固 阅读(194) 评论(0) 推荐(0) 编辑
摘要:1. Python的流程控制 tips:我使用的Python3.9版本,if、else是要加:的 Python的流程控制主要通过条件语句和循环语句来实现,它们允许程序根据特定的条件执行不同的代码块。以下是Python中常用的流程控制结构: 条件语句(if-elif-else) 条件语句允许程序根据条 阅读全文
posted @ 2025-01-05 18:24 江左子固 阅读(19) 评论(0) 推荐(0) 编辑
摘要:1. Python中字符串的相加和相乘 在Python中,字符串可以通过加号(+)进行相加(连接),也可以通过乘号(*)进行相乘(重复)。以下是这两种操作的详细说明和示例: 字符串的相加(连接) 字符串的相加是通过使用加号(+)运算符来实现的。它将两个或多个字符串连接成一个单一的字符串。 str1 阅读全文
posted @ 2025-01-05 11:00 江左子固 阅读(141) 评论(0) 推荐(0) 编辑
摘要:1. Python的整数支持任意长度 Python 的整数类型(int)支持任意长度,这意味着你可以根据需要创建任意大小的整数,不受固定位数的限制。这与某些编程语言(如 C 或 Java)中的整数类型不同,这些语言的整数类型有固定的位数,例如 32 位或 64 位,因此它们能表示的整数范围是有限的。 阅读全文
posted @ 2025-01-05 01:19 江左子固 阅读(23) 评论(0) 推荐(0) 编辑
摘要:1. class类的定义 在 Python 中,class 是一种用户自定义的数据类型,它允许你根据需要创建自己的对象。类提供了一种方式来封装数据和与数据相关的操作。以下是类的一些基本概念: 定义类:使用关键字 class 来定义一个类,后跟类名和一对圆括号,其中可以包含一个父类的名称(用于继承)。 阅读全文
posted @ 2025-01-04 20:16 江左子固 阅读(64) 评论(0) 推荐(0) 编辑
摘要:记录一下Python学习过程中的一些问题: 1. 在JupyterLab中查询当前文件的地址 import os print(os.getcwd()) #查询该文件的地址 2. 新建cell 在 JupyterLab 中新建一个单元格(cell)的方法有多种,以下是一些常用的方法: 使用快捷键: B 阅读全文
posted @ 2025-01-04 16:01 江左子固 阅读(290) 评论(0) 推荐(0) 编辑
摘要:这本书只是还是很扎实的,之前没有接触过树莓派,原来他可以直接用Python来编写,那和pynq的区别呢: PYNQ 是一个由 AMD(原 Xilinx)支持的开源项目,旨在简化使用可编程计算平台(如 Zynq、Zynq UltraScale+、Zynq RFSoC、Kria SOMs、Alveo 加 阅读全文
posted @ 2025-01-04 01:08 江左子固 阅读(35) 评论(0) 推荐(0) 编辑
摘要:额,偏向于工具书,可以在有需要的时候翻一下 相关资源: 鸟哥私房菜 阅读全文
posted @ 2025-01-03 15:22 江左子固 阅读(9) 评论(0) 推荐(0) 编辑
摘要:1. 张量 张量(Tensor)是一个数学对象,可以看作是向量和矩阵的推广。在数学和物理学中,张量被用来描述多维空间中的量,这些量可能具有多个方向和大小。 张量的定义和性质如下: 阶数(Order):张量的阶数表示张量的维度。一个标量(Scalar)是0阶张量,一个向量(Vector)是1阶张量,一 阅读全文
posted @ 2024-12-21 20:47 江左子固 阅读(80) 评论(0) 推荐(0) 编辑
摘要:前四章 阻塞赋值语句和非阻塞赋值语句,从字面上看,阻塞就是执行的时候在某个地方卡住了,直到这个操作执行完再继续执行下面的语句;非阻塞就是不管执行完没有,不管执行怎么样,都要继续执行下面的语句 阻塞语句赋值需要在本语句中“右式计算”和“左式更新”完全完成之后,才开始执行下一条语句——书P52 阻塞语句 阅读全文
posted @ 2024-05-09 01:46 江左子固 阅读(39) 评论(0) 推荐(0) 编辑
摘要:第11章 神经机器翻译器——端到端机器翻译 神经机器翻译,google旗下的NMT 编码-解码模型:用编码器和解码器组成一个翻译机,先用编码器将源信息编码为内部状态,再通过解码器将内部状态解码为目标语言。编码过程对应了阅读源语言句子的过程,解码过程对应了将其重组为目标语言的过程——对应“翻译”的过程 阅读全文
posted @ 2024-05-06 16:01 江左子固 阅读(50) 评论(0) 推荐(0) 编辑
摘要:https://search.bilibili.com/all?keyword=deep+learning&from_source=webtop_search&spm_id_from=333.1007&search_source=5 阅读全文
posted @ 2024-05-05 00:16 江左子固 阅读(14) 评论(0) 推荐(0) 编辑
摘要:第6章 手写数字加法器——迁移学习 迁移学习允许训练集和测试集的数据有不同的分布、目标、领域;而一般的监督学习要求训练集和测试集上的数据有相同的分布特性 一个有意思的想法:大公司运用大数据训练大模型,再将这些模型迁移到小公司擅长的特定垂直领域中,这样就可以将泛化的大模型与特定细分领域的数据相结合了 阅读全文
posted @ 2024-05-04 21:17 江左子固 阅读(71) 评论(0) 推荐(0) 编辑
摘要:第1章 深度学习简介 深度学习——利用深度人工神经网络来进行自动分类、预测和学习的技术,深度学习=深度人工神经网络 超过三层的神经网络都可以叫做深度神经网络 人工神经网络的关键算法——反向传播算法 深度网络架构,即整个网络体系的构建方式和拓扑连接结构,主要分为3种:前馈神经网络、卷积神经网络、循环神 阅读全文
posted @ 2024-05-03 16:31 江左子固 阅读(115) 评论(0) 推荐(0) 编辑
摘要:第1章 强化学习是什么 监督学习的套路——书P11 主要概念和术语——书P12 超参数是无法通过训练自动学会的参数——书P14 阅读至书P25 ——2024.4.28 agent——主体部分 environment——环境 第2章 强化学习的脉络 马尔科夫决策过程(Markov Decision P 阅读全文
posted @ 2024-04-29 02:02 江左子固 阅读(73) 评论(0) 推荐(0) 编辑